Lotte WellFood Co Ltd
Lotte WellFood Co Ltd is a South Korean food processing company that produces and distributes a range of food products, including confectionery, dairy, and processed foods, generating revenue primarily through retail and wholesale sales.
Business. Lotte WellFood Co Ltd (280360.KS) is a food processing company operating within the Consumer Non-Cyclicals sector. The firm is listed on the Korea Exchange (KRX) under the ticker 280360.KS. Lotte WellFood Co Ltd (280360.KS) is a food processing company operating within the Consumer Non-Cyclicals sector. The firm is listed on the Korea Exchange (KRX) under the ticker 280360.KS. Specific details regarding its operating segments and geographic presence are not provided in the available data.
Lotte WellFood maintains a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.66 and a current ratio of 1.41, indicating moderate leverage and acceptable short-term liquidity. The company's cash and equivalents of KRW 291.04 billion are insufficient to cover its long-term debt of KRW 1.40 trillion, resulting in a net cash deficit. This suggests a medium liquidity risk, as the company may need to rely on operating cash flow or external financing to service its debt obligations.
The company's profitability metrics show a return on equity (ROE) of 1.97% and a return on assets (ROA) of 0.97%, both below the typical thresholds for strong performance in the food processing industry. The price-to-earnings (P/E) ratio of 24.5 and enterprise value-to-EBITDA (EV/EBITDA) of 33.70 suggest the stock is trading at a premium relative to earnings and cash flow, which may reflect investor optimism about future growth or market conditions.
Lotte WellFood's revenue is concentrated in a single business segment, with no disclosed geographic diversification in the provided data. This lack of segmental or geographic diversification increases the company's exposure to regional economic shifts and supply chain disruptions.
The company's revenue growth trajectory is not explicitly provided, but the capital expenditure of KRW -159.66 billion indicates a reduction in investment in physical assets. This may signal a shift toward cost optimization or a strategic reallocation of capital, which could impact long-term growth potential.
The risk assessment highlights a medium liquidity risk and a low dilution risk. The net cash deficit and reliance on operating cash flow to service debt suggest potential liquidity constraints. However, the low dilution risk indicates that the company is not currently issuing shares at a rate that would significantly dilute existing shareholders.
Recent events, including analyst price targets and recommendations, suggest a generally positive outlook. The mean price target of KRW 160,555.56 and a mean recommendation of 1.62 (leaning toward "strong buy") indicate that analysts expect the stock to outperform the market. The absence of recent filings or transcripts in the provided data limits the ability to assess near-term strategic or operational developments.
